The PUD Has Implemented A New Outage Management System

Designed to handle high volume incoming calls and at the same time identify and track multiple outages. To help facilitate the use of the system the PUD requires correct phone information for all customers if you have not already done so. Please have your Personal ID out and available when you sign for services. Utilities are required to be in compliance with the Federal FACT Act which provides for the prevention of identity theft. This is to protect our customers from Identity Theft.

Prior to receiving PUD services, all customers must provide 2 forms of ID. One must be Photo ID. This information will be verified.

  • Valid Driver’s License or ID card from the Department of Motor Vehicles
  • Social Security Card
  • Passport
  • Military ID
  • Green Card
  • Native American ID card

Deposits are required for all new accounts unless a current letter of good credit is provided from a previous utility.
